在双十一期间选购物联网终端操作系统时,了解各操作系统的特点、优势以及适用场景至关重要。以下是基于您的需求和当前市场情况的分析:
物联网终端操作系统概述
物联网操作系统(IoT OS)是物联网技术的核心,负责管理和控制物联网设备,提供统一的软件平台和运行环境,实现设备间的互联互通。它需要支持多种通信协议,具备远程升级和维护能力,以及低功耗和高安全性的特点。
市场上的主要物联网操作系统
- HarmonyOS:华为推出的分布式操作系统,支持多种智能设备的系统级融合,适用于智能家居、智能穿戴等领域。
- OneOS:中国移动推出的轻量级操作系统,具有可裁剪、跨平台、低功耗、高安全等特点,适用于多种物联网终端。
- TinyOS:一个开源的物联网操作系统,基于组件开发,适用于资源受限的设备。
选择物联网操作系统的考虑因素
- 设备需求:明确设备的处理能力、存储容量、功耗要求和通信接口。
- 支持的架构:确保操作系统与设备硬件架构兼容。
- 实时性需求:根据应用需求选择实时操作系统或普通操作系统。
- 可靠性和稳定性:选择稳定可靠的操作系统以减少设备故障。
- 社区支持和生态系统:强大的社区支持和丰富的开发者资源有助于快速解决问题。
- 安全性:确保操作系统提供必要的安全功能,如加密和身份认证。
- 开发和维护成本:考虑操作系统的开发工具和补丁更新成本。
- 可扩展性和灵活性:确保操作系统能够支持设备的未来扩展和升级。
解决方案和建议
- 针对开发者的建议:选择具有良好文档和社区支持的操作系统,可以有效提高开发效率并降低维护成本。
- 针对最终用户的建议:考虑设备的实际使用场景,选择能够满足特定需求(如低功耗、高安全性)的操作系统。
通过综合考虑上述因素,您可以为您的物联网终端选择最合适的操作系统,确保项目的成功实施和长期运行。